Came across this via a link from a triathlon site:

Bicycle Victoria has initiated discussions with VicRoads and other State
Government agencies to upgrade the surface of the boulevard in the
future as well as seeking regular road closures for cycling events.
http://www.bv.com.au/bikes-and-riding/40016/

The bit about road closures for cycling events caught my eye. Anyone
know if there are events planned? Come on Dutch you're sure to know
something??
